Belle Plaine hasn't lost a match since April 15th, a trend which continued in their latest game on Thursday. They and the Clear Creek-Amana Clippers finished up their game with a 0-0 draw.
Belle Plaine's draw gives them a new season record of 9-1-3. As for Clear Creek-Amana, they moved theirs to 6-3-6.
Coming up, Belle Plaine will look to defend their home pitch on Tuesday against Grinnell at 6:30 p.m. Grinnell's last five matches have been decided by no more than a goal, so don't be surprised if it's a close one. As for Clear Creek-Amana, they will head out to square off against Center Point-Urbana at 5:00 p.m. on Monday.
